Fig trees produce leaves before they produce fruit. So this caught Jesus’ eye from a distance. He knew that this tree wasn’t supposed to be producing, so he came to check it out.

I was always puzzled at why Jesus cursed the tree. It wasn’t time for the fruit to be there so why did he curse it? It was because it was a phony. It was advertising it was something it wasn’t. It is so interesting that it caught Jesus’ attention. Here He is walking along with his closest friends they are probably talking, and He notices this tree in the distance, and He walks over to it.

Here is the thing. ARE YOU READY FOR THIS!!! WOW THIS IS SO GOOD!!!l

Fig trees produce leaves right before the will produce fruit. So when Jesus saw the leaves He knew that fruit should be about to come forth. When He went looking there was nothing there.

I love in Genesis 30 the story of Jacob and Laban. See Laban was a man that was always messing with Jacob. Every chance he had he would make a deal with Jacob only to go back on his promises. So Laban agreed with Jacob that he can have only the speckled sheep out of his flock. So Jacob would take to solid colored sheep and put spotted rods in front of them where that is what they looked at and they would reproduce spotted sheep. Jacobs herd grew just by spotted rods.
